Descriptions
St Helens Borough Council is looking for a partner to provide a network of textile, shoes, clean bedding, towels, handbags and belts recycling sites. St Helens Council working with Merseyside Recycling and Waste Authority (MRWA) and its partner districts wish to develop a contract to provide textiles recycling points across the Liverpool City Region for residents to use. Knowsley Borough Council will be part of the first phase of the Contract with St Helens with the option for Halton, Sefton and Wirral Councils to come on board during the term of the contract. The contract will be an initial two year term with the option to extend for a further two years in annual increments.
